FARNBOROUGH: RAF touts potential of Protector programme

Protector 31 Sqn - Mark Kwiatkowski/FlightGlobal

​General Atomics Aeronautical Systems is arriving at the Farnborough air show on a high, after completing a historic transatlantic first with its MQ-9B SkyGuardian – the basis for the UK Royal Air Force's future Protector remotely-piloted air system.
